They may seem sweet and tasty, but each time you v**e, you breathe in harmful chemicals.

One of these chemicals is diacetyl, used in popcorn flavourings for its buttery taste.

When eaten, diacetyl is usually harmless. But, when inhaled in large amounts, it can lead to bronchiolitis obliterans, aka 'Popcorn Lung'. 🍿🫁

Bronchiolitis obliterans is a condition that causes inflammation in the airways, leading to scarring and permanent damage. This can make it hard to breathe, and once it occurs, it can't be fixed. 😮‍💨

Putting down the v**e can reduce your risk of long-term damage that you can't repair.

For support to quit, call Quitline on 13 78 48, or visit https://quithq.initiatives.qld.gov.au.

Consider yourself v**e-ducated. 🤓👇

Knowing the facts about va**ng can help you feel more comfortable talking to your child about it.

More young people are va**ng than ever before, so educating your child about the dangers is important. ⚠️

Colourful packaging and fruity flavours make v**es seem fun, but using them can lead to addiction, dependence and other short- and long-term health impacts. 🫣

Things you can do to reduce the chance of your child va**ng:
👉 be a good role model by not engaging in the behaviour
👉 take a stand against it
👉 educate your child about the harms.

If you suspect your child is already va**ng, don't get angry, and try to remain calm. Find out why they find it appealing and have an open discussion. ❤️
